About #DB8349

The precise color #DB8349 is an excellent choice for modern design projects. If you're using CSS, you might find it aligns closely with Peru. To achieve this exact tint on a monitor, you would use an RGB mix of 219, 131, and 73.

If you are designing for print, the four-color process is what matters most. This specific hue requires a mix of 0% C, 40% M, 67% Y, and 14% K. Always request a physical proof before doing a large print run with this exact code.

When using this color as a background, text legibility must be considered. The calculated luminance score dictates that #000000 typography is the safest choice. Strict adherence to these ratios protects visually impaired users from unreadable interfaces.

Color Space Conversions

HEX#DB8349
RGB219, 131, 73
HSL23.8°, 67.0%, 57.3%
CMYK0%, 40%, 67%, 14%
HSV23.8°, 66.7%, 85.9%
LAB63.2, 28.9, 45.0
XYZ38.5, 31.8, 10.4
Decimal14385993
